Day: 2 Date: Thursday June 6th Status: Alive Location: Beijing Today was a walking day. It started off with a failed attempt to join a skype meeting at 7 am. Bad internet! The next logical thing to do was of course just go out and walk. I explored the areas where the locals do their everyday activities. I wanted to find a local market so when I started seeing people coming with groceries I traced back their initial location! There I found food and fruits! I also tried this crispy pancake thing… I don’t know the name. The lady who made it was very sweet. I think I’m gonna go for the durian today. So far it doesn’t smell as bad as people say…. It actually smells goodish… maybe it’s the wrong fruit. I had some weird white drink too, I thought it was going to be plain soymilk but it was hazelnutty or something. Oh, yeah… I’m interacting in chinese!!! Super broken chinese but it is working!!!! :D I already fed myself 2 days and bought a sim card! After walking kilometers and kilometers I decided it was time to go to the Forbidden City and Tiananmen Square. The place is HUGE!!! It should be renamed the never-ending city! I walked for 5 hours!!! I actually wanted it to be over, I was is pain… I have worn out 3 mm off my sneakers! Weird thing: people wanted to take pictures with ME.... That was odd, it has never happened before. I thought this only happened to Erin Anstadt. I wish the sky would have been blue, the Forbidden city would have looked astonishing! The whole time the smog-fog covered the city. I takes away its beauty. On the other hand: I got used to the exhaust smell… Can you believe it is bad enough that later during the day it makes your eyes burn a little???? I crawled back to the hostel and by 9pm I was dead and passed out. I began writing this before I passed out, but I’m finishing it now at 6am. End of Log.
